Coo­kies

The inter­net pages part­ly use so-cal­led coo­kies. Coo­kies do not harm your com­pu­ter and do not con­tain viru­s­es. Coo­kies ser­ve to make our offer more user-fri­end­ly, effec­ti­ve and secu­re. Coo­kies are small text files that are stored on your com­pu­ter and stored by your brow­ser. Most of the coo­kies we use are so-cal­led “ses­si­on coo­kies”. They are auto­ma­ti­cal­ly dele­ted after your visit. Other coo­kies remain stored on your device until you dele­te them. The­se coo­kies allow us to reco­gni­ze your brow­ser the next time you visit. You can set your brow­ser so that you are infor­med about the set­ting of coo­kies and allow coo­kies only in indi­vi­du­al cases, the accep­tance of coo­kies for cer­tain cases or gene­ral­ly exclude and acti­va­te the auto­ma­tic dele­ti­on of coo­kies when clo­sing the brow­ser. Howe­ver, dis­ab­ling coo­kies may limit the func­tion­a­li­ty of this web­site.

Ser­ver-Log-Files

The pro­vi­der of the pages auto­ma­ti­cal­ly coll­ects and stores infor­ma­ti­on in so-cal­led ser­ver log files, which your brow­ser auto­ma­ti­cal­ly trans­mits to us. The­se are:

  • Brow­ser type and brow­ser ver­si­on
  • Used ope­ra­ting sys­tem
  • Refer­rer URL
  • Host name of the acces­sing com­pu­ter
  • Time of the ser­ver request

The­se data can­not be assi­gned to spe­ci­fic per­sons. A mer­ge of this data with other data sources will not be done. We reser­ve the right to check this data retro­s­pec­tively, if we beco­me awa­re of spe­ci­fic indi­ca­ti­ons for ille­gal use.
